Anti-UAV Defense System Market Overview

The Anti-UAV Defense System Market was valued at USD 2.91 billion in 2024 and is projected to grow from USD 3.15 billion in 2025 to USD 6.48 billion by 2034, registering a CAGR of 8.34% during the forecast period (2025–2034). The increasing use of unmanned aerial vehicles (UAVs) for surveillance, reconnaissance, and potential threats has driven demand for advanced counter-drone solutions worldwide.

Key Market Drivers

1. Rising Security Concerns and Military Applications

Governments and defense organizations are investing in anti-drone systems to counter unauthorized UAV activities, including potential security threats, border violations, and espionage. The increasing use of drones in modern warfare and asymmetric threats is fueling demand for high-tech countermeasures.

2. Growing Incidents of Unauthorized Drone Activity

The rise in civilian and commercial drone usage has led to an increase in security breaches at airports, government facilities, and critical infrastructure. Anti-UAV defense systems are being deployed to detect, track, and neutralize rogue drones, preventing potential disruptions and security risks.

3. Technological Advancements in Counter-Drone Solutions

The development of electronic warfare (EW), radar-based detection, directed energy weapons (DEW), and AI-powered tracking systems has enhanced the efficiency of anti-UAV defense systems. These technologies offer real-time threat detection and rapid response capabilities.

4. Expanding Commercial and Civilian Applications

Beyond military applications, anti-drone solutions are gaining traction in civilian sectors such as event security, airports, oil refineries, and data centers. Governments and private enterprises are adopting anti-drone technology to safeguard critical infrastructure from unauthorized aerial intrusions.

Market Challenges

1. High Cost of Advanced Defense Systems

The deployment of AI-powered and high-tech anti-drone solutions requires substantial investment. The cost of procurement, maintenance, and integration with existing security systems poses a challenge, particularly for smaller organizations.

2. Regulatory and Legal Complexities

Anti-drone defense systems must comply with aviation laws and regulatory frameworks, especially in civilian airspace. Strict legal restrictions on drone neutralization methods (e.g., jamming, kinetic strikes) create challenges in widespread adoption.
